    In the end RMT's strength will be in the very system we begged for. Those who have adapted these past two years without it will be better of than those who rely upon the AH. The economy, as you seem to deny acknowledgement of, will exist with or without it - as any system of goods exchange will.

    SE did a good job building Counter-RMT measures within the game's base structure itself. I just hope they continue to keep that in mind as the game develops further. The only way you get rid of RMT is to make it unprofitable for them to exist here - simply banning them does not do so, they play off of other people's money.


    What I would like to see as an improvement, is contacting the Special Task group. I'm sorry SE, but I've stated this before: There should be a method within the game client to email the STG with information. Forcing the player to log out, go to the help desk on another website, fish through the appropriate forms, and maintain all the info they had sitting right in front of them at the game reduces the number of reports you are receiving and the helpful information you could be getting from those reports. Having it within the game client itself insures that when a player spots the suspicious activity, they don't overlook it just because of the tedium required to report it.

    Doing this can only help you in the long run.

    I don't know if anyone has mentioned it yet in the previous 7 pages but there also seems to exist a mining bot.

    I have seen a number of bots mining darksteel in Dragonhead since the patch. I might add that I don't know how they do it. I assume it is a program that cycles through all of the mining points regardless of whether a node is present or not. From that point on it's just a series of arrow moves up and down + enter with a delay. I can testify that they are inefficient, say 1 swing in the time it takes me to do an entire node, but the fact is that they are present.

    A simple fix would be to place high lvl aggro mobs on the paths between mining points. In like manner, add up a legendary monster that can be fished up that requires some sort of fight that a bot would obviously be unable to defeat.

    The problem is that the damage has already been done. Those that bot their jobs to 50 and are done doing so have no reason to bot other than farm or grind out achievements and are likely not to be caught. That's too bad...
